Vladimir Tokov, Younger Brother of Anatoly Tokov, Signs Contract with Bellator MMA
Vladimir
Tokov, the younger brother of 185-pound contender Anatoly
Tokov, has signed with Bellator MMA.
A promotion official confirmed the signing to Sherdog.com on Tuesday. The 22-year-old Tokov will compete in Bellator’s lightweight division. A date for his debut has not been set.
The younger Tokov is just getting started in his professional career, compiling a 3-0 mark on the regional circuit in Russia. He hasn’t competed since July 2017, when he outpointed Evgeniy Plaksin in Sochi, Russia. Tokov finished his first two foes inside of a round.
Bellator can only hope that Vladimir pans out as well as his sibling. Anatoly Tokov is 3-0 in Bellator and is coming off a decision win over former middleweight champion Alexander Shlemenko.
